SophiSticate Interiors Puts Finishing Touches on Benefit Magazine Make-Over

Interior Design firm SophiSticate Interiors has underwritten the cost of a complete remodel at the Benefit Magazine headquarters in the historical James Flood Building in downtown San Francisco.

(PRWEB) August 28, 2007 -- Benefit Magazine Inc, a Bay Area Media Company which provides the 'inspiration and the resource' for charitable giving in print, TV, and radio, is approaching its first anniversary and the re-launch of its flagship product, Benefit Magazine.

"Benefit Magazine is on the verge of releasing a vastly improved editorial product in terms of depth and quality of coverage and of aesthetic design. We have come a long way in the past year. We are now responding to the stream of constructive feedback we have received from our board of advisors and our audience."

To celebrate the re-launch, Benefit Magazine has found some support from San Francisco's leading Interior Design firm, SophiSticate Interiors, which has underwritten the cost of a complete remodel at the Benefit Magazine headquarters in the historical James Flood Building in downtown San Francisco.

"We have a new Publisher, a new Editor in Chief, new offices and a new product we are about to unveil. To have SophiSticate Interiors redesign the offices has been a tremendous morale boost for our staff. The timing is perfect!" adds Corso.

SophiSticate Interiors was first introduced to Benefit Magazine when the two organizations partnered up with CitiApartments last Christmas to provide free apartments for homeless families that were sheltered at the Raphael House in San Francisco.

Sophie Azouaou, owner and head designer at Sophisticate Interiors comments:

"In a working place, proper Interior Design is crucial, it contributes to productivity. The staff at Benefit Magazine deserves to be working in a pleasing and stimulating environment. I also strongly believe in the magazine's philosophy: 'charitable giving,' by donating our time and giving our services to remodel Benefit offices, SophiSticate Interiors and its staff embody the spirit of 'the life style of giving.' When you support Benefit Magazine, you are supporting its effort to foster awareness and compassion in our community."
